These freshly picked olives are rushed to the local frantoio (mill) to be cold-pressed, a process that preserves the delicate flavors and antioxidants, resulting in an oil that is vibrant and true to its terroir. The Heritage of Puglian Cultivation The history of olive growing in Puglia stretches back to the ancient Greeks, who first introduced the cultivated olive tree to the region over two millennia ago.
